2023 McLaren Artura
Price: $199990
Why To Consider The Artura Instead : The McLaren Artura is an intriguing alternative to the McLaren 720S, especially for drivers who prioritize fuel efficiency and eco-friendliness without sacrificing performance. The Artura is a hybrid supercar, combining a twin-turbo V6 engine with an electric motor to deliver an impressive 671 horsepower. This not only provides exhilarating acceleration and top speeds but also reduces carbon emissions and fuel consumption compared to the 720S. Additionally, the Artura boasts advanced technology and a luxurious interior, making it a compelling choice for those seeking a more modern and eco-conscious driving experience. The new vehicle also showcases McLaren's commitment to innovation and sustainability, setting it apart from the 720S in its forward-thinking approach to performance and environmental impact.

2022 McLaren GT
Price: $185000
Why To Consider The GT Instead : When comparing the McLaren GT to the 720S, it's important to consider the specific features and capabilities of each car. While the 720S is known for its incredible speed and track performance, the McLaren GT offers a more refined and luxurious driving experience. The GT is designed for long-distance comfort and touring, making it a great choice for those who want a supercar with more practicality and comfort for extended road trips. Additionally, the GT has a larger cargo space, making it more versatile for daily use. The suspension setup on the GT is also tuned for a more compliant ride, making it more suitable for everyday driving on various road surfaces. Overall, the GT offers a more well-rounded driving experience that appeals to a different type of driver compared to the track-focused 720S.
